                       New Frontier Media, Inc. Announces
                    Appointment of Ken Boenish as President

BOULDER, COLORADO, June 9, 2005 -- New Frontier Media, Inc. (Nasdaq: NOOF), a
leader in the electronic distribution of adult entertainment, announced today
that its Board of Directors appointed Ken Boenish to the position of President.
Since 2000, Mr. Boenish has been President of New Frontier Media's wholly owned
subsidiary, The Erotic Networks ("TEN"), and has managed the operations of the
Company's Internet Group. Mr. Boenish will retain his title as President of TEN.
